So, I grabbed a great guaranteed 5C a couple of months ago for the Fantasy Sept. 8th sailing. Then decided to surprise my DH and upgrade to a Concierge Cat T last month. Woohoo!!! We've never done concierge and I am over the moon super excited! There were no available "T" staterooms on Deck 12 when I booked.
So today, I am, as usual, stalking the DCL site, and see that #12000 has popped up as available. I have spent the last 2 hours scouring the Dis and the net for pix, videos and reviews to see if I want to grab it instead of my Deck 11 Cat "T". And I'm not sure I do want to, though I would like to be on Deck 12 I think, but for no huge reasons really.
I have NOT grabbed it as yet because I don't think I would like having a forward ONLY view. I love standing at the railing of my verandah and looking down to see the sea, and watching the ocean go by. And from a side of ship stateroom, I think one has a much broader view of whatever port you might be in.
I'm also not sure I would like that I would very frequently, if not most of the time, have folks looking down onto our huge verandah from Deck 13.
Yes, I know that Deck 11 staterooms have the so-named "gerbil ball" verandahs, but our stateroom will have part of the bump-out and be quite a bit wider than a non-bump out verandah. I have studied videos and pix of our current stateroom. Like a LOT.

Sooooo, I would be greatly interested in hearing input. I am very aware that most folks consider 12000 the "belle of the ball" of Cat "T" on the Dream class ships. And I can see why with that HUGE verandah. I just don't think I would be as happy with the rather narrow, straight ahead view.....
